My story

Here's what the humans have to say about me:

Big Momma aka Large Marge (because duh) is a 2 year old, big boned (and bodied) beauty looking for a home. This girl is 53 lbs but she’s on a crash diet as she’s grossly overweight. Big Momma is your typical bull-in-a-china shop, rich in personality, overly confident, Bulldog. She is playful, likes short walks, and would be fine as an only dog or with a tolerant canine companion. Big Momma loves kiddos but she can be a bit too much for youngsters as she is forward with her love. She likes to steal stuffed animals and fave game is catch the shoe, but only while it’s on someone’s foot. Shoes just chilling without feet need not worry. If you lead a low-key life (this girl isn’t hiking a 14er) and have a spot on your couch just looking for a tush, well, she could be your girl.

Big Momma is being fostered in Windsor, Colorado.

More about this rescue

Mile High Canine Rescue, Inc. is a 501(c)3, Colorado non-profit organization established in 2019. We are 100% volunteer run and foster home based. MHCR aims to provide abandoned, neglected, and abused dogs a loving home to grow and learn in until a suitable forever home is found. While in foster care, our dogs are spayed/neutered, heartworm tested/treated, microchipped, and vaccinated. We rescue dogs from Colorado, Texas, and New Mexico.
